> and there are some bug reports for a similar problem (system crashes on
> lid close if _DOS=1, but on a UP platform).
> http://bugzilla.kernel.org/show_bug.cgi?id=6001#c49

I think the _DOS=1 case is somewhat different. There you'd expect 
significantly more system BIOS code to be run, and that's going to stand 
a much higher chance of causing unfortunate interactions with however 
Linux has set up the graphics.
